Transaction 8d5d1583dde24d23ae503c8cf5ed5a56f43612c6da89bda9d81a4bdb04891404
1 Input
1 Output
-
8d5d1583dde24d23ae503c8cf5ed5a56f43612c6da89bda9d81a4bdb04891404:0
- value
- 3943474
- script pubkey
- OP_0 OP_PUSHBYTES_20 eae60fdcd5a8dd33c021351484c43ee1baf2185d
- address
- bc1qatnqlhx44rwn8sppx52gf3p7uxa0yxzakv82mh